#b69bc2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b69bc2 is composed of 71.4% red, 60.8%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 6.2% cyan, 20.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 23.9% black. It has a hue angle of 281.5 degrees, a saturation of 24.2% and a lightness of 68.4%. #b69bc2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6d3785.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

#b69bc2 color description : Grayish violet.

#b69bc2 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#b69bc2 has RGB values of R:182, G:155, B:194 and CMYK values of C:0.06, M:0.2, Y:0, K:0.24. Its decimal value is 11967426.

Shades and Tints of #b69bc2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#08060a is the darkest color, while #fdfcf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#b69bc2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#afaeaf is the less saturated color, while #cb63fa is the most saturated one.
